I never used the startautomatic, but yesterday was the day, I wanted to try
it out. But I didn't find out, how it is working. In the german manual is
nothing about it. In some forums, I didn't find something.

What I did: I assigned a button from my wheel to startautomatic. Than, I
stopped at the startline, 1st gear in, pressed that button, pressed the
brake, full throttle, gave everything free, but start seemed normal as
whithout startautomatic.

IIRC it's the following procedu
1) press the startautomatic button (and hold)
2) press gas pedal (should switch to 1st gear automatically)
3) when the lights go out, release the SA-button
- now you should start without losing grip..
4) after 1 or 2 seconds, shortly release the gas pedal, and press it
again - SA will be turned off now...
